Latest Patents

One of his latest patents is titled "Interface of integrated circuit die and method for arranging interface thereof." This invention describes an interface that includes a pattern of contact elements arranged in an array. The contact elements are divided into transmitting and receiving groups, with sequences that match when geometrically rotated. Another notable patent is "Circuit of communication interface between two dies and method to manage communication interface." This patent outlines a communication circuit that includes a serializer and de-serializer, facilitating efficient data transmission between semiconductor dies.
